Simple movement with collision?

I suspect there are some variables you should tweak inside the character movement component, but not sure which are.

I suggest you to read the engine code and try to find something like angular movement limitation or angular speed reduction inside the character movement component…

If you dont find something useful, you could change the friction values manually when entering each of these states